Don Cornelius and Gladys Knight's Shocking Married Life & Rumors

Don Cornelius and Gladys Knight never married each other, but many fans are curious about the possibility of a connection between these two iconic entertainment figures. This article explores the facts, timelines, and public narratives around their careers and personal lives.

While Cornelius was best known as the charismatic host of Soul Train and a pioneering television producer, Gladys Knight built an extraordinary music legacy with the Pips and as a solo artist. Understanding their individual stories helps clarify why questions about a romantic link remain popular.

Don Cornelius Cultural Impact

Television Pioneer

Don Cornelius transformed music television with Soul Train, offering a rare national stage for Black artists during a segregated era. His influence extended beyond entertainment into cultural representation and youth empowerment.

Business and Branding

Cornelius built a recognizable brand, leveraging Soul Train into music production, syndication, and licensing. He became a symbol of Black entrepreneurial creativity in mainstream media.

Gladys Knight Music Legacy

Soul and R&B Icon

Gladys Knight earned the title "Empress of Soul" through hits like "Midnight Train to Georgia" and "Neither One of Us." Her voice and stage presence remain benchmarks in vocal performance.

Crossover Achievement

Knight successfully crossed into acting and solo stardom after the Pips, demonstrating versatility and longevity that few artists achieve across decades.

Public Perception and Rumors

Because both Cornelius and Knight were prominent during the same television and music era, casual observers sometimes conflate their professional relationship. The rumor of a romantic connection likely stems from their mutual presence in Black entertainment highlights and interviews.

Media speculation often blurs professional admiration into personal speculation, yet reliable public records, including interviews and biographies, show no evidence that Don Cornelius and Gladys Knight were ever more than respected colleagues.

Professional Collaborations

Soul Train Performances

Gladys Knight & the Pips appeared on Soul Train multiple times, with performances that became classic episodes. Cornelius provided exposure that helped elevate her already stellar career.

Cross Industry Respect

Interviews and archival footage reveal a professional rapport grounded in shared cultural goals and mutual respect for each other's contributions to music and television.
